(Frame, No 46 September 2005) Author InformationKaren Franck is an environmental psychologist who teaches architecture and social science courses at the New Jersey Institute of Technology in Newark. She is a frequent contributor to AD and the editor of the Food and Architecture issue (December 2002). Tab Content 6Author Website:Countries AvailableAll regions |
